Recently, the official pictures of the new 2024 Cadillac XT4 were officially released. The new car is equipped with a 1.5T turbocharged engine and will be officially launched in the summer of 2023.

The redesigned 2023 BMW X1 is a refined and courageous small SUV that delivers strong acceleration, engaging road manners, and an all-new multimedia system that's as technologically advanced as it is straightforward.
